Alphabet Q1 Revenue Jumps 22% as Analysts Bet on Google Cloud Growth and AI Strength
Google Cloud’s quarterly revenue surpassed $20 billion for the first time, prompting major institutions to significantly raise long-term forecasts. Analysts lifted revenue projections for 2027 and 2028 by about 23% and 7%, respectively.

Alphabet shares surged nearly 10% on Thursday, hitting a record high after the company reported stronger-than-expected results for the first quarter of fiscal 2026. Total revenue climbed 22% year-on-year to $109.9 billion, beating market expectations of $107.2 billion.

Google Cloud was a standout performer, with quarterly revenue exceeding $20 billion for the first time, marking a 63.4% increase from $12.26 billion a year earlier. Operating profit in the segment jumped from $2.18 billion to $6.6 billion, while operating margins expanded significantly from 17.8% to 32.9%.

The surge in cloud growth was driven largely by strong enterprise demand for generative AI infrastructure and customized TPU chips. More notably, Alphabet revealed that its cloud backlog nearly doubled from around $240 billion in the previous quarter to $462 billion, reflecting strong momentum from Gemini integration. This suggests its AI solutions are gaining significant traction in long-term enterprise markets, with strong customer retention and demand visibility.

During the earnings call, Alphabet announced it is raising its 2026 capital expenditure guidance to between $180 billion and $190 billion, citing unprecedented demand for AI capabilities. The company also expects capital spending to rise further in 2027, viewing the investment as essential to support future growth.

Alphabet did not repurchase any shares in the first quarter—the first pause in buybacks since the pandemic began. Management said the decision reflects extraordinary internal and external demand for AI computing resources.

Analysts also highlighted Alphabet’s push into AI-driven commerce. The company emphasized its “AI Answers” and “AI Mode” initiatives, which aim to streamline the customer journey from discovery to purchase. AI Mode allows users to view product recommendations, compare options, and complete purchases seamlessly—a strategy that directly challenges Amazon’s core e-commerce business. If successful, this could accelerate Alphabet’s revenue growth through stronger advertising performance.

Market Analysis:

For the second consecutive quarter, both search revenue and cloud backlog exceeded expectations, indicating that Alphabet is accelerating monetization in the generative AI cycle. The company signaled that 2027 will remain a heavy investment year. As Alphabet typically does not provide long-term guidance, markets may need several quarters to fully price in its future capital expenditure trajectory.
